What's Happening?
Rakuten Group has announced its collaboration with AST SpaceMobile to enhance satellite communication services in Japan. This partnership is part of Japan's national project 'J-LEO', which aims to establish a low-earth orbit satellite infrastructure.
The Japanese government has committed significant financial support to this initiative, highlighting its strategic importance. Rakuten's involvement with AST SpaceMobile is expected to bolster communication capabilities in remote and maritime areas, providing a unique service that differs from existing solutions like Starlink.
